Creating Buzzworthiness through Human Motivation


Creating something buzzworthy is a formidable challenge, yet achieving it can set you apart in the marketing world. If you can generate enough excitement and spread your message virally, you’ll accomplish what many marketers can only dream of.

Let's explore buzzworthiness through the lens of human motivation. By understanding what drives us, we can leverage these motivations to create a viral buzz.

Understanding Human Motivation


Psychologist Abraham Maslow introduced the "Hierarchy of Needs," which outlines the progression of human motivation:

1. Physiological Needs: Essentials like food, water, shelter.
2. Safety: Security from physical and emotional harm.
3. Social Needs: Friendship, belonging, and love.
4. Esteem Needs: Achievement, recognition, reputation.
5. Self-Actualization: Seeking truth, meaning, and wisdom.

Once basic needs are met, individuals become motivated to fulfill higher-level needs, serving as a scale of motivation. By addressing these needs, you can spark buzz.

Creating Buzz through Basic Needs


Consider an area affected by famine. Providing free food directly addresses their primary motivation?"hunger. This act would naturally create buzz as it fulfills a basic need.

Now think about giving out free burgers at a festival. People would talk about the unique offering because A) it satisfies a need, and B) it’s a novelty. If burgers were always free, they wouldn't be buzzworthy.

Social and Esteem Needs in Modern Marketing


For those with basic needs already satisfied, focus on appealing to social and esteem needs. Platforms like Hotmail, MyJournal, MySpace, and Friendster thrived because they met these needs through unique social networking opportunities.

By encouraging word-of-mouth, you amplify the buzz. When someone shares news of a great deal or offer, they not only help spread the message but also enhance their own social standing and relationships.
